Utah Ham Fest for the Rocky Mountain Division Conference
Last night, July 29, from 8:30 PM through 10:00 PM we enthralled twenty five to thirty amateur radio people at the Utah Ham Fest for the Rocky Mountain Division Conference; taking place at Ruby's Inn at the gateway to Bryce Canyon
In keeping with the conference theme "Continuing the Pioneer Spirit of Amateur Radio" Chuck Killian, WB6YOK and Gerald Hasty AD7QF explained and demonstrated HSMM-MESH as another tool in our box for extending the capabilities for Amateur Radio. A short listing of the mesh services witnessed:
Telephone calls were made and received through ASTERISK, the open source telephony projects.
Video over IP.
A web page serving SPLAT!, terrestrial RF path analysis, optimized for mesh usage.
SquirrelMail, to provide web eMail services for nuts over the mesh.
Desktop VNC control from one machine to another, again through the mesh.
Audience access to the mesh through an in the room bridge.
New interest was definitely created through the presentation and this continues the success of HSMM-MESH's utilization as another tool in the amateur radio operator’s tool kit. |

New Guy - WRT54GL on the way
The "L" in WRT54GL stands for "Linux". When Linksys neutered the WRT54G (v5+) with half the RAM/Flash there was great uproar. The WRT54GL was released in response to that. I guess somebody at Cisco realized they could still sell boatloads of the WRT54GL to the various alternative firmware groups.
WRT54GL = works without problems. It is the WRT54G and WRT54GS that you have to worry about.

Newly flashed wrt54g not seeing each other
Terry,
A few things to check right off the bat:
1) Are all three WRT54Gs on the same wifi channel?
2) Did you do the initial setup and let each node configure it's IP address, set the node name, password, and then click "save changes" and let the node reboot?
3) Each node *MUST* have a different name. An easy to use standard is Callsign-###. I used "KY9K-001" for the first WRT54G and increment the number as I obtain more and get them on the air.
4) If each node is on the same WIFI channel, has a different IP address, has a different name, a password has been set, you've clicked "save changes" and the node has rebooted... They should all connect automagically. I've never had a problem when I've followed the initial setup instructions to the letter.

The HSMM Firmware will work fine. OpenWRT is an alternative firmware for many router devices. In fact, OpenWRT is under the hood of the HSMM-Mesh firmware. You can load the HSMM-Mesh firmware via either the web interface or via TFTP at boot.
